Roots Deepened In late Summer 2010 , I was asked by Lisa Samra to join a Bible study here at Calvary . I showed up with a pen and a willing heart . After our first class I went out and bought my first Bible and eagerly began to learn . We studied the book of John and it was a time of blessing and growth . I felt comfortable asking simple questions . I learned how to look up verses , how to pray , how to lift up others , and how to read the bible . I was amazed at its living power and transforming Word . I was able to share and ask for prayer for my unbelieving husband . The Lord graciously answered in November of 2010 when he gave his life to Christ . Amen !
Year after year , I continue to be amazed at God ’ s gardening plan . I see His goodness , faithfulness and blessings of answered prayer abundant in my family ’ s life and in those around me . I see His Word active and alive as the power of Christ breaks through and transforms lives . In April of 2013 , I had the privilege of experiencing the Spirit breaking through to my dear parents ’ souls as we prayed for physical healing for my dad . Prayers again were answered as both of my parents gave their lives to Christ that day . The Lord redeemed my parents , restored our relationship , and planted a desire in their hearts to know Him better . And only as the Lord can do , He blessed us immeasurably more that I could ever hope for when we were all baptized together on Easter , 2014 .
As I sit and write this , I am in humble amazement of how the Lord met me and rescued me . I can still picture myself sitting in the balcony , feeling overwhelmed as music ushered me into the workings of the Spirit . I see how the people of Calvary Church welcomed me in and gave me a place to call home . I see how the Bible studies have shaped me , spoken truths to me and grown me in the Word .
